Security

Protection against attacks from the outside:

  • The software is Bitcoin-only, reducing complexity and attack vectors.
  • Hard- and software come from a single, reputable source (US-listed and regulated Fortune 500 company), which means:
    • Hard- and software are designed to work together seamlessly.
    • One reputable counterparty is liable for both the hard- and software.
  • The vault is protected by multiple keys. One compromised or stolen key cannot move funds.
  • One key is protected by cold hardware with a screen. That key is never exposed to the internet and the hardware let's the owner verify every transaction before signing.
  • The keys are geographically distributed. Even if the owner were being extorted, they could not transfer funds to the extortionists.
  • The vault uses the native SegWit address format to enhance protection against potential quantum computer attacks in the future.

Protection against attacks from inside the technology/collaborative custody partner:

  • The partner is a US-listed and regulated Fortune 500 company
  • The software is open-source, i.e. the public can examine the software.
  • The partner only controls one key. Not enough to move funds.
  • The partner's key is well-protected by:
    • technical measures
    • operational measures
    • a delay-and-notify procedure – the key does not sign immediately upon request, but it informs the client that it is about to sign, unless the client stops the process

Protection against force majeur:

  • Digital assets are intangible and "stored" on the blockchain, so they are not endangered by nuclear war or natural disasters.
  • The vault is protected by multiple, geographically distributed and backed-up keys. Losing a key in the event of a war or natural disaster poses no danger.
